Interestingly, autumn in Chinese Medicine is connected to the lungs — the organ of the breath.

So perhaps it’s no coincidence that this season feels like the right time to bring the breath back into focus.

Zenthai Shiatsu is a holistic form of bodywork — a practice of listening through movement, touch, and presence.

It weaves together Zen Shiatsu, Traditional Thai Massage, and Osteopathic techniques to support balance in body, mind, and energy.
Through gentle stretching, rhythmic flow, and mindful touch, the body begins to unwind — releasing tension, restoring harmony, and reconnecting you to your natural rhythm.

Unlike static massage styles, Zenthai Shiatsu is movement-based — the body is rocked, stretched, and guided through fluid transitions that invite openness, ease, and connection.

Each session meets you where you are. Whether you’re seeking physical relief, emotional grounding, or simply space to breathe again, Zenthai Shiatsu offers a way back to balance and wholeness.

The cold takes your breath — until you take it back. ❄️

The first seconds in cold water are intense. Your breath speeds up, your muscles tighten, and your mind starts telling stories like “I can’t do this” or “It’s way too cold”.

That’s your body going into a stress response — and that’s exactly the point. In a controlled setting, the cold gives you the chance to practice how you deal with stress.

This is where your breath becomes the anchor. When you slow it down and focus on the exhale, something shifts. You move from reaction to presence. Your body begins to settle, even while still under stress.

This practice can:
🌬️ Train your nervous system to stay calm under pressure
💪 Build resilience that carries into everyday challenges
⚡ Support circulation, recovery, and energy
🧠 Teach you to notice and move through the mind chatter

It doesn’t mean forcing yourself to stay in no matter what. Yes, part of the practice is meeting resistance — especially the stories in your head — but it’s just as important to know your limits. Cold immersion isn’t for everyone, and there are contraindications to be aware of.

The sweet spot is here: find your breath, relax into the discomfort, meet your edges — and also know when enough is enough.
